Action Disability Kensington and Chelsea is an organisation run by and for disabled people.
We provide a range of services, groups and support for disabled people with physical, sensory and hidden impairments, who live or work in the Royal Borough of Kensington and Chelsea.
We also campaign for access and inclusion.
We do this by providing:
-
Support and advice for disabled people who are isolated
-
Volunteers to deliver shopping and prescriptions
-
Disability-related Information and Advice services
-
Support and advice on accessing and using Personal Budgets/Community Care/Independent Living
-
Advice and Information on the end of the phone
-
A voice for disabled people in the Borough
We are a genuinely user-led disabled people’s organisation.
We work within the social model of disability – working towards removing the barriers that exclude or prevent disabled people from enjoying the same opportunities as our non-disabled peers.
